>> clean partition enforcement on inter-switch links
>>
>> after connectivity change from switch-host to switch-switch the
>> partition enforcement bits were not cleared on the port.
>> since the pkey table is not set on inter-switch links,
>> packets with pkey other than default are dropped.

> Don't you want limit the pkey_mgr_enforce_partition() only on ports that have
> these bits enable in portinfo?
> Something like:
>
>                        if(! p_physp->p_remote_physp->port_info.vl_enforce && 
> 0xc )
>                                continue;
>
Yes, this is a good optimization but it should check the local physp
since we're running on all switches.
                         if(! p_physp->port_info.vl_enforce && 0xc )
                                continue;
